Understanding Steelhead: Behavior & Habitat

What Makes Steelhead Unique?

Steelhead are ocean-going rainbow trout that return to freshwater rivers to spawn. Unlike Pacific salmon, steelhead can survive spawning and return to the ocean multiple times. This makes them larger, more powerful, and more challenging to catch than resident rainbow trout. Understanding their life cycle and behavior is the first step to success.

Where to Find Steelhead

Steelhead inhabit rivers and streams along the Pacific coast of North America, from California to Alaska. They also exist in the Great Lakes region, where they are known as "steelhead" or "lake-run rainbows." Look for deep pools, runs, and riffles where they rest and feed. Essential Steelhead Fishing Gear

Steelhead Rods

Choose a rod between 9 and 11 feet, rated for 8–12 lb test line. Longer rods help with line control in current and casting distance. Look for moderate-fast action to handle powerful runs.

Steelhead Reels

A high-quality spinning or baitcasting reel with a smooth drag system is essential. Look for a reel with a large arbor spool to hold 150+ yards of backing.

Proven Steelhead Fishing Techniques

Drift Fishing

Drift fishing involves presenting your bait or lure naturally downstream. Use a slip sinker rig and allow your bait to bounce along the bottom. Swinging Flies (Spey Fishing)

Spey casting and swinging flies is a classic steelhead technique. Cast across and slightly downstream, then let the fly swing across the current. This mimics a swimming baitfish and triggers aggressive strikes. This method works best in spring and fall.

Jig Fishing

Jigging is a versatile technique that works year-round. Use a 1/4 to 1/2 ounce jig tipped with a soft plastic grub or bait. Cast upstream and retrieve with a hopping motion. Watch your line for subtle bites.

Float Fishing

Float fishing uses a bobber to suspend bait at a specific depth. This is excellent for presenting roe or shrimp to steelhead holding in slower water. Use a sliding float for deeper runs.

Top Steelhead Fishing Destinations

Pacific Northwest

California's North Coast

Rivers like the Klamath, Trinity, and Eel River produce excellent winter steelhead fishing. California's scenic coastline offers great beach camping options for anglers.

Great Lakes Region

Michigan, Ohio, and New York offer exceptional steelhead fishing in tributaries of Lake Michigan, Lake Erie, and Lake Ontario. Many of these areas have state park camping facilities nearby.

Conservation & Ethical Fishing

Practice Catch and Release

Steelhead populations face numerous pressures. Practice catch and release to ensure sustainable fisheries. Use barbless hooks, handle fish gently, and keep them in the water as much as possible. Learn about Leave No Trace principles to minimize your environmental impact.
